Publikdstrbnce wrote:holy sh*t. wtf happened to that??
Flaw in the design causes them to break. That happened at about 4500 RPM in first gear. Put a stock flywheel back in and would never think of going back.

the best way to find the 2.3 oil pump swap stuff is in a junk yard. most of the parts are dis-continued and not even available through vintage parts LLC anymore either. NOW... you CAN find a VIN number off the right 2.3 car and have the dealership plug the number in and do a search for said parts that OTHER dealership across the country may still have in stock. i have found a few parts by doing this that some have said were completely gone and 'un-attainable'.
